The Pillars of Financial Clearness

At its heart, professional bookkeeping distills complex monetary data into digestible, actionable insights. Think about it as equating the detailed language of commerce into plain English. The core services are not simply about number crunching; they have to do with constructing a robust monetary structure for your service.

  • Deal Classification and Entry

    This is the everyday bread and butter. Every sale, every expense, every payment received or made needs its correct location. Imagine a huge library where every book (deal) need to be shelved properly according to its category (category) Misplacing even one can toss the whole system into disarray. Expert accountants make sure exact classification, from office products to customer repayments, preparing for precise monetary statements. This precise process is essential for comprehending cash circulation and profitability.

  • Bank and Credit Card Reconciliation

    Ever found yourself scratching your head, wondering why your bank declaration doesn't quite match your internal records? This typical quandary is precisely what reconciliation addresses. It's the procedure of comparing your company's monetary records with those of your bank or credit card business to ensure they match. This isn't practically catching mistakes; it has to do with identifying prospective fraud, unrecorded transactions, or even easy clerical mistakes. A timely reconciliation can be the distinction between a minor hiccup and a significant monetary headache. It resembles double-checking your work before submitting, using peace of mind and financial stability.

  • Accounts Payable and Receivable Management

    Handling who you owe and who owes you is crucial. Accounts payable ensures your expenses are paid on time, keeping great supplier relationships and avoiding late charges. Alternatively, balance dues concentrates on gathering payments due to your organization, a crucial element of healthy capital. Overlooking either can result in a precarious monetary position. Think of it as handling the ebb and flow of cash-- making sure there's constantly enough can be found in to cover what's going out. Efficient management of these aspects is essential to company solvency.

  • Financial Reporting

    Beyond the everyday grind of entries and reconciliations, the real worth emerges in the reports. These are your business's financial narrative, narrating of its health and performance. Key reports include:

    • Earnings & & Loss (Income Declaration): A snapshot of your revenues, costs, and revenues over a period.
    • Balance Sheet: A view of your possessions, liabilities, and equity at a specific moment.
    • Capital Statement: Information how cash is produced and used by your organization.

    These reports are not simply historical documents; they are powerful tools for strategic decision-making, helping you determine patterns, chances, and areas for improvement. They provide the clearness needed to browse the often-turbulent waters of business. Do you truly comprehend your monetary health without them?

Kinds Of Accounting Systems: A Much Deeper Dive

Ever discovered yourself looking at a stack of invoices, questioning if there's a much better method? The truth is, the ideal bookkeeping system isn't practically arranging papers; it's about constructing a robust monetary foundation for your organization. When considering bookkeeping services, comprehending the underlying systems is critical. Numerous organizations, particularly start-ups, frequently begin with a cash-basis system, where income is recorded when gotten and expenditures when paid. It's simple, uncomplicated, and for sole owners or extremely small companies without stock, it can suffice. Can you really understand your monetary health if you're not tracking what you're owed or what you owe others?

There's the accrual basis, a far more sophisticated technique that aligns profits with the period in which it's earned and expenses with the period in which they're incurred, regardless of when cash modifications hands. Think of a consulting firm finishing a task in December but not making money up until January. Under accrual, that income is acknowledged in December, offering a much clearer photo of that month's efficiency. This technique is typically required for bigger organizations and those carrying stock, using a more precise representation of success and asset evaluation. Think about it as the difference in between a snapshot and a motion picture; the latter provides much more context and detail.

Single-Entry vs. Double-Entry: The Fundamental Divide

The difference between single-entry and double-entry accounting is fundamental. Single-entry is akin to a checkbook register, tracking ins and outs in a single column. It's uncomplicated, definitely, however its simplicity is also its greatest restriction. There's no built-in system for mistake detection, nor does it provide a comprehensive view of your financial position beyond cash flow. It's like attempting to browse a complex city with only a street map; you may manage, but you'll miss out on a great deal of vital info.

Double-entry, on the other hand, is the gold standard for a reason. Every transaction impacts at least 2 accounts, one a debit and one a credit, preserving the accounting equation: Assets= Liabilities + Equity. This fundamental balance functions as an integrated mistake detection system. If your debits don't equivalent your credits, you understand there's a disparity. This approach enables the production of essential financial statements like the balance sheet, earnings statement, and click here cash flow declaration, offering a holistic view of your organization's financial efficiency and position. It's the distinction between guessing and understanding, between reacting and strategizing. For expert bookkeeping services, double-entry is nearly constantly the chosen method, using the accuracy and insight businesses truly need to grow.
